Water Leak Detection: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es, if minor | Yes, if significant | DIY is fine if the leak is minor, but if the water damage is extensive, call a pro to prevent further damage.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water in a basement is a serious issue that needs professional attention to prevent mold growth and structural damage.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Water damage behind walls can be hidden, and DIY may not be the best solution. Call a pro to ensure the issue is addressed properly. |
| Leaky pipe under the sink | Yes, if easy access | Yes, if difficult access | DIY is fine if the leak is easy to access, but if the pipe is buried or difficult to reach, call a pro to avoid further damage. |
| Hidden water damage in the walls | No | Yes | Hidden water damage can be catastrophic, and DIY is not recommended. Call a pro to ensure the issue is addressed properly. |
| Water damage to the subfloor | No | Yes | Water damage to the subfloor can be serious, and DIY is not recommended. Call a pro to ensure the issue is addressed properly. |

What are the signs of hidden water damage?
The signs of hidden water damage include warping or buckling of floors and walls, musty odors, and mineral buildup. Our team will inspect your home for these signs and provide recommendations for remediation.
How can I prevent mold growth after a flood?
Preventing mold growth after a flood involves drying out your home as quickly as possible, using a dehumidifier to reduce moisture levels, and ensuring good ventilation. Our team will provide you with a plan to prevent mold growth and ensure your home is safe and dry.
